Get started4 Green Lane is an end-of-terrace house in Stoneycroft, Liverpool, Liverpool (L13 7EA). It has a recorded floor area of 113 m² (around 1216 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(June 2024) shows a D (score 66),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The rating has held steady at D across 2 certificates since May 2012. Between certificates, window efficiency went from Very Poor to Average and lighting went from Average to Very Good.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 87), a 2-band jump.
Sale prices here have outpaced Liverpool HPI: 1.5% per year against 0% for the wider region. Today's modelled estimate of £133,000 sits 104.6% above the 2020 sale of £65,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£53/sq ft) was about 23.6% below the postcode norm. At 113 m² it's 24.2% larger than the typical home in the postcode (91 m² median across 16 EPCs).
